To understand the significance of the digital PDF version, one must first appreciate the architecture of the physical MIMS. The print edition was organized not by therapeutic class (like the BNF), but alphabetically by manufacturer and brand name. This structure reflected a pragmatic reality of clinical practice: representatives from pharmaceutical companies would visit doctors to promote specific brands, and doctors would often need to quickly verify the dosage or constituents of that specific brand.

The Monthly Index of Medical Specialities was founded in 1959 by a group of general practitioners who identified a critical gap in medical publishing. While comprehensive textbooks existed, they were often cumbersome and updated infrequently. In the nascent years of the National Health Service (NHS) in the UK, the pharmaceutical market was expanding rapidly. New drugs were entering the market at an unprecedented rate, and General Practitioners (GPs) struggled to keep abreast of the latest therapies, dosages, and brand names. , which stands for the Monthly Index of Medical Specialities, is a renowned pharmaceutical prescribing reference guide that has been a cornerstone of clinical practice for over half a century. First published in the United Kingdom in 1959 by Haymarket Media Group, it remains an essential tool for healthcare professionals worldwide. Over the years, MIMS has evolved from a monthly print publication into a comprehensive digital ecosystem, but its core function remains the same: to provide concise, reliable, and up-to-date information on prescription medicines.
